Andrea McCrady is an Adjunct Professor and Performance Instructor in Carillon at Carleton University. She has a Bachelor of Music magna cum laude from the University of Denver and began playing the carillon in 1971 while pursuing her B.A. at Trinity College in Hartford, CT. McCrady has participated in postgraduate studies in carillon in Europe, focusing on schools in the Netherlands, Belgium, and France. She has also practiced family medicine and coordinates carillon programs, including a significant tenure at the Cathedral of St. John the Evangelist in Spokane, WA. Since joining Carleton's faculty in 2012, she has been an integral part of the carillon studies program in Canada. Her contributions to the field are widely recognized, including serving on the board of the Guild of Carillonneurs in North America and the World Carillon Federation, where she has presented at numerous congresses.
